The global retro ebike market has grown by 42% annually since 2020, driven by consumers seeking vintage aesthetics with modern performance. Batch ebike manufacturers report 68% of orders now include customization for classic frames or analog-style interfaces. Unlike generic e-cycles, retro models blend 500W-750W mid-drive motors with leather saddles and steel fenders, creating a 21st-century reinterpretation of 1950s cycling culture.
Advanced torque sensors in retro ebikes deliver 90% energy efficiency compared to cadence-based systems (72%). The integration of 21700 lithium cells extends range to 75 miles per charge—23% farther than standard urban ebikes. Waterproof bamboo fenders and dynamo-powered LED lights showcase how retro designs incorporate sustainable materials without compromising IP67-rated durability.

Retro ebike owners save $380 annually versus car commuters. The modular battery design allows 85% component reuse after 5 years, diverting 22 lbs of waste per unit from landfills. Regenerative braking recaptures 18% of kinetic energy—equivalent to 15 free miles per 100 traveled.
Manufacturers now offer 7-year warranties on retro ebike frames, acknowledging their extended lifecycle. The 2023 Consumer Tech Report notes 61% of buyers prioritize retro ebikes for their timeless design coupled with GPS anti-theft systems. As cities expand cycling infrastructure, these machines bridge nostalgia with carbon-neutral transit—proving vintage inspiration can power modern mobility revolutions.

A: An ebike retro combines vintage bicycle aesthetics with modern electric components, such as leather saddles and analog-style gauges, while maintaining core e-bike functionality like pedal-assist and battery-powered motors.
A: Yes, retro ebikes often include high-capacity batteries and durable frames, making them ideal for commuting. Their design balances style with practical features like comfortable seating and reliable motors.
A: A batch ebike refers to limited-production retro e-bike releases, often featuring unique color schemes or custom parts. These batches cater to collectors or enthusiasts seeking exclusive designs.
A: Preserve the retro ebike's appearance by using rust-resistant coatings, periodic leather conditioning, and gentle cleaning. Avoid harsh chemicals that could damage classic-style finishes.
A: Yes, many retro ebikes allow upgrades like hidden wiring or minimalist LCD displays that maintain vintage aesthetics. Brands often offer compatible modern parts designed for seamless integration.
